Output eb54aa51a689c8e7b1878d6ee2a1fdf544d997decbfb616e676cb7eeaf00a592:3

value
155849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ac5a0894103b34426705dfeee5a55e05bd5d466 OP_EQUAL
address
3FoNjTTCLa1fQ2VSbxqtf4MJod4uhp6Un6
transaction
eb54aa51a689c8e7b1878d6ee2a1fdf544d997decbfb616e676cb7eeaf00a592
confirmations
435644
spent
true